Series - Sizes
- Byzance Brilliant - 20" 21" 22" 24"
- Byzance Extra Dry - 20" 22"
- Byzance Jazz - 20" 22"
- Byzance Traditional - 20" 21" 22" 23" 24"
- Classics Custom Brilliant - 20"
- Dragon - 20"
- Mb10 - 20" 21"
- Pure Alloy - 20" 22" 24"
- Raker - 20" 21"
- Soundcaster - 20"
- Soundcaster Custom - 20"
- Streamer - 20"
Description
Byzance Brilliant
- Highly polished finish effects a clear, warm sound with bright overtones. Defined ping with medium sustain.1
Byzance Traditional
- Balanced, controllable stick response with a defined ping and a blend of bright overtones. Warm basic sound with medium sustain and bell.3
Byzance Extra Dry
- Extremely musical cymbal with dry stick definition and an outstanding short sustain. Unlathed surface and big hammer strokes produce a dry and warm sound in a low frequency range.5
Classics Custom Brilliant
- Crisp, clean stick response with a balanced feel. Full and bright sound with a medium sustain and a defined, strong bell. A well rounded ride cymbal for multipurpose use.2
Pure Alloy
- The Meinl Pure Alloy rides push your sound with an upfront mix cushioned by fundamental lows along with a cutting bell.4
